Conclusions Cord and paste retraction produced comparable clinically acceptable gingival gaps, with the cord producing statistically larger gap size. Clinical significance The cord and paste retraction materials produced comparable clinically acceptable gingival retraction.Class III malocclusion is a common dentofacial deformity.
